Calculation of variations of recovery current of multiwire NbTi superconductors with matrix purity and critical temperature
Description
A technique was developed for the numerical calculation of the recovery current for multiwire NbTi superconductors in a copper matrix cooled with boiling helium at atmospheric pressure. The numerical model was used in the calculation of the effects of purity of the copper matrix and of critical temperature of the superconductor on the recovery current of the conductor used in superconducting devices for high-frequency plasma heating in the T-15 tokamak.
